DETECTIVES are probing a fire in a stockroom at Bolton's troubled Deane School.
Firefighters were called to the school in Junction Road after the smoke alarms were activated at 11.50am yesterday. The fire started in a stockroom and spread to adjoining classrooms within minutes.
Acting headteacher Victor Batarak said pupils were evacuated from the building -- as a safety measure -- but there was only minor smoke damage.
The school, which recently was placed under Special Measures after a damning Ofsted report, was open as usual today.
